Motorsport(s) or motor sport(s) are sporting events, competitions and related activities that primarily involve the use of automobiles, motorcycles, motorboats and powered aircraft. For each of these vehicle types, the more specific terms automobile sport, motorcycle sport, power boating and air sports may be used commonly, or officially by organisers and governing bodies.[1][2][3][4]
Different manifestations of motorsport with their own objectives and specific rules are called disciplines. Examples include circuit racing, rallying and trials. Governing bodies, also called sanctioning bodies, often have general rules for each discipline, but allow supplementary rules to define the character of a particular competition, series or championship. Groups of these are often categorised informally, such as by vehicle type, surface type or propulsion method. Examples of categories within a discipline are formula racing, touring car racing, sports car racing, etc.[5][6][7]

I believe the crash at 1:50 was Star Speedway in NH-- and I was there that night. In fact I would be sitting with my father just off camera as the car comes to rest.
The driver was not hurt nor anyone in the crowd. Notice the trash barrel nearly killing a spectator. The barrels are now secured to the fencing. They actually repaired the fence and continued racing that night.
